Programmazione ZPL per la gestione della memoria
Programmazione ZPL per la gestione della memoria

Programmazione ZPL per la gestione della memoria

ZPL dispone di varie posizioni di memoria della stampante utilizzate per il funzionamento della stampante, l'assemblaggio dell'immagine di stampa, la memorizzazione di formati (moduli), la grafica, i font e le impostazioni di configurazione.
I requisiti di denominazione dei file della stampante sono i seguenti:
  • ZPL gestisce i formati (moduli), i font e la grafica come file e le posizioni di memoria come unità disco nell'ambiente del sistema operativo DOS:
    • Denominazione di oggetti di memoria: fino a 16 caratteri alfanumerici seguiti da un'estensione file a tre caratteri alfanumerici, ad esempio,
      123456789ABCDEF.TTF
      .
    • Le stampanti ZPL legacy con firmware v60.13 e versioni precedenti possono utilizzare solo il formato del nome file 8.3 rispetto al formato del nome file 16.3 attuale.
  • Consente di spostare oggetti tra le posizioni di memoria ed eliminare oggetti.
  • Supporta i rapporti di elenchi di file in stile directory DOS come stampe o stato sull'host.
  • Consente l'uso di caratteri jolly (
    *
    ) quando si accede ai file.
Comandi per la gestione degli oggetti e rapporti di stato
Comando
Nome
Descrizione
^WD
Print Directory Label (Stampa etichetta directory)
Stampa un elenco di oggetti, codici a barre e font residenti in tutte le posizioni di memoria indirizzabili.
~WC
Print Configuration Report (Rapporto configurazione di stampa)
Stampa un rapporto di configurazione.
^ID
Object Delete (Eliminazione oggetto)
Elimina gli oggetti dalla memoria della stampante.
^TO
Transfer Object (Trasferisci oggetto)
Copia un oggetto o un gruppo di oggetti da un'area di memoria a un'altra.
^CM
Change Memory Letter Designation (Modifica designazione lettera di memoria)
Riassegna la designazione di una lettera a un'area di memoria della stampante.
^JB
Initialize Flash memory (Inizializza memoria flash)
Operazione simile alla formattazione di un disco. Cancella tutti gli oggetti dalle posizioni di memoria specificate B: o E:.
~JB
Reset Optional Memory (Ripristina memoria opzionale)
Operazione simile alla formattazione di un disco. Cancella tutti gli oggetti dalla memoria B: (opzione di fabbrica).
~DY
Download Objects (Download di oggetti)
Scarica e installa una vasta gamma di oggetti di programmazione utilizzabili dalla stampante: font (OpenType e TrueType), grafica e altri tipi di dati di oggetti.
È possibile utilizzare ZebraNet Bridge per scaricare grafica e font sulla stampante.
~DG
Download Graphic (Download di grafica)
Scarica una rappresentazione esadecimale ASCII di un'immagine grafica. Viene utilizzato da ZebraDesigner (applicazione per la creazione di etichette) per la grafica.
^FL
Font Linking (Collegamento dei font)
Aggiunge font TrueType secondari al font TrueType primario per aggiungere glifi (caratteri).
^LF
List Font Links (Elenco collegamenti dei font)
Consente di stampare un elenco dei font collegati.
^CW
Font Identifier (Identificatore font)
Assegna un singolo carattere alfanumerico come alias a un font memorizzato.
alcuni font ZPL installati in fabbrica nella stampante non possono essere copiati, clonati o ripristinati nella stampante ricaricando o aggiornando il firmware. Se questi font ZPL con restrizioni di licenza vengono rimossi da un esplicito comando di eliminazione degli oggetti ZPL, devono essere riacquistati e poi reinstallati utilizzando un'utility di installazione e attivazione dei font. I font EPL non hanno questa restrizione.